    Please follow the below steps and check again after:You'll need to enable hidden files to see the AppData folder and then go to the below folder

    1- Go to C:\Users[your_user_name] > AppData\Local[Game_name]\Saved\Config\

    2 - Open the file GameUserSettings.ini with Notepad or any other editor.

    3- Find the string m_enableDX12=True and delete it.

    4- Save your changes.

    5- Run the game again.

    The issue you're encountering is due to the game using DX12 by default, which may not be supported on your specific hardware or GPU.

    You can try running the game without using DX12. Instead of running the game as TitanicHonor.exe -dx12, you can try running it as TitanicHonor.exe -d3d11. This command will force the game to use DirectX 11 instead of DX12. You can also just run is as TitanicHonor.exe.
